I came across a piece from Stephanie Baum at Med City News highlighting some of the innovative teams and projects taking part. From Baum,
Here’s a sample of the healthcare and device technologies involved in the program, which runs through November 19.
University of Maryland, College Park
Myotherapeutics is developing a clinical assay for Amyotrophic Lateral Sclerosis or Lou Gehrig’s disease. Eva Chin, an assistant professor, leads the group.
George Washington University
Key Orthopedics has a 3D-printed polymer device for growing stem cells in bone and cartilage tissue and is led by Benjamin Holmes, a Ph.D student.
NanoChon is producing joint injury therapeutic technologies for extended and sustained biologic delivery. It’s led by Nathan Castro, a Ph.D. student.
